Technical Specifications and Performance Features

The all-new battery-powered VW bus, the ID. Buzz, is a true electric marvel. It has impressive technical specs and performance. A rear-mounted 201-hp electric motor powers this retro-inspired electric commercial vehicle. This is similar to the original bus’s engine placement.

Acceleration is quick, reaching 0 to 60 mph in just 6 seconds. The US version will have a long-wheelbase design with three rows of seating. This ensures plenty of space and versatility. The exact range for the US market is not yet available, but it’s expected to be very competitive.

Specification ID. Buzz 5-Seat ID. Buzz 7-Seat
Vehicle Length 4,712 mm 4,962 mm
Vehicle Width (with mirrors) 2,211 mm 2,211 mm
Wheelbase 2,989 mm 3,239 mm
Turning Circle 11.2 m 11.8 m

The ID. Buzz’s specs go beyond its size. The standard model has an 84 kWh lithium-ion battery. This gives a range of up to 293 miles. The ID. Buzz GTX variant has a maximum output of 340 PS. It can go from 0 to 62 mph in just 6.1 seconds.

Interior Space and Versatility

The VW electric bus 2024, the ID. Buzz, has a unique interior. It mixes old-school charm with today’s tech. With over 163.7 cubic feet of space, it’s perfect for families and adventurers. It’s great for those who want comfort in sustainable public transit.

The ID. Buzz stands out for its flexible seating. You can remove the third-row seats to get 145.5 cubic feet of cargo space. The seats are high, and the windshield is big, giving you a clear view of the road.

Seating Capacity Passenger Space Cargo Capacity
Up to 7 seats 163.7 cubic feet 145.5 cubic feet (with third-row seats folded)

The ID. Buzz has the best third-row legroom at 42.4 inches. This means everyone gets to ride in comfort. Its roomy and flexible interior makes it perfect for families and adventurers. It’s a top pick for a sustainable public transit solution.

VW Electric Bus 2024: Pricing and Availability

The Volkswagen ID. Buzz, a new electric vehicle, is coming to the U.S. in 2024. It’s a modern take on the classic VW Bus. Volkswagen hasn’t shared the exact prices yet, but they’ve given some early estimates.

Market Launch Timeline

The ID. Buzz will debut in North America in 2024. Pre-orders will start later this year. Volkswagen hopes to meet the growing need for eco-friendly and classic transportation.

Trim Levels and Options

  • The base VW ID. Buzz Pro S model is expected to start at around $59,995 MSRP.
  • The ID. Buzz Pro S Plus trim level starts at $63,495 for the rear-wheel-drive (RWD) version and $67,995 for the all-wheel-drive (AWD) configuration.
  • A limited-edition 1st Edition model will also be available, with a starting price of $65,495 for RWD and $69,995 for AWD.

Volkswagen is also planning more variants, like a self-driving and camper model. These will meet the needs of fans of the volkswagen ev bus.

Charging Infrastructure and Range

EV Charging Infrastructure

Volkswagen is getting ready to show off the electric [https://themotortrends.com/electric-vehicle/] ID. Buzz. They’re focusing on making charging easy for owners. The car will support DC fast charging for quick top-ups on long drives.

Volkswagen is teaming up with Electrify America to build a big charging network. They aim to have over 68,000 public chargers across the country.

The ID. Buzz will use Plug&Charge technology for easy charging. While we don’t know the exact range for the U.S. model yet, it’s expected to be good for both city and long trips.

Charging Capabilities Estimated Charging Times
Level 2 (11 kW Onboard Converter) Full Recharge in Approximately 7.5 Hours
DC Fast Charging (Up to 135 kW) 60-80 Miles of Range in About 20 Minutes

The U.S. is seeing more zero-emission buses and green mobility solutions. The Electrify America network has fast chargers that can charge up to 350 kW. This means the ID. Buzz can handle long trips and help make transportation greener.

Sustainable Materials and Manufacturing

Volkswagen is serious about making cars that are good for the planet. The ID. Buzz is not just about being emissions-free. It also focuses on using sustainable materials and making cars in a way that’s better for the environment.

Eco-Friendly Interior Options

The ID. Buzz’s interior shows Volkswagen’s commitment to green materials. The ArtVelours ECO seats are made from 71% recycled stuff. This shows Volkswagen’s effort to cut down on waste and harm to the environment.

The SEAQUAL yarn in the ID. Buzz is special. It’s made from ocean plastic and recycled PET bottles. This makes the ID. Buzz’s interior 32% better for the planet than similar products.

Production Process Innovations

Volkswagen is also working hard to make the ID. Buzz in a sustainable way. They’re not sharing all the details, but they’re clearly trying to reduce their carbon footprint. By 2030, they want to cut carbon emissions by 40% in Europe.

Sustainability Metric ID. Buzz Pro
Power Consumption (kWh/100 km) 18.9 (NEDC), 21.7–20.6 (WLTP)
CO₂ Emissions (g/km) 0
Efficiency Class A+++

Electrify America Partnership Benefits

VW ID. Buzz Charging

Volkswagen has teamed up with Electrify America to offer great perks for ID. Buzz owners. This partnership brings emissions-free travel and green mobility solutions. ID. Buzz owners get easy access to Electrify America’s wide charging network and special perks.

Charging Network Access

ID. Buzz owners can use over 68,000 public charging stations across the U.S. through Electrify America. This network makes it easy to charge your car, whether you’re driving to work or on a long trip. It helps reduce worries about running out of charge and encourages more people to use electric cars.

Special Owner Privileges

Every 2025 ID. Buzz comes with a free three-year charging plan. This plan includes 36 months of Electrify America’s Pass+ pricing and 500 kWh of free charging. It saves owners 25% on charging costs, making electric cars more affordable.

The ID. Buzz also has Plug&Charge, which makes charging at Electrify America stations easy and automatic. This feature makes driving an electric car even more convenient.

Customization Options and Accessories

The VW Electric Bus 2024 comes with many customization options and accessories. Volkswagen designed the ID. Buzz lineup to meet the needs of eco-conscious consumers. Each customer can make the iconic electric bus their own.

The base ID. Buzz Pro S model starts at $59,995. It offers a solid foundation of features. The ID. Buzz Pro S Plus model, starting at $63,495, adds premium features like a sound system and head-up display.

The ID. Buzz 1st Edition with 4MOTION® starts at $69,995. It’s the top model, offering customization and performance. It has all-wheel drive and exclusive wheels and badging for the most discerning enthusiasts.

Model Starting MSRP Key Features
ID. Buzz Pro S $59,995 Base model with standard features
ID. Buzz Pro S Plus $63,495 Premium sound system, retractable trailer hitch, head-up display
ID. Buzz 1st Edition 4MOTION® $69,995 All-wheel drive, Captain’s Chairs, exclusive wheels and badging
